Lighting for Office Spaces

Office spaces requires ample amount of lighting in foyer areas, passages and entrance. For office spaces, lighting is of utmost importance at the desks, conference rooms, staircase and foyer areas to create an ambience and for people to look at things properly, be productive and work efficiently.

LED lights and many other lights work great for such areas. 1. Lay-in Fixtures: These lights are directly places within the ceiling with the use of hardware. These recess lights downwards and are best suited for foyer areas, passages or rooms in an office space. These bring ample amount of light in the space and keep the room bright.

2. Track Lights: These are mounted with a rod on the ceiling where multiple LED lights can be attached with the rod. The need and use of wire lessens with Track Lights. These are used in industries or art galleries.

3. Recessed Troffer Lights: These lights are mounted in the ceiling in office spaces like staircase, cafeteria, bathrooms, parking where the need to light is more. These lights are highly sustainable and creates less heat within the space. These are available in shapes like circles and squares.

4.Desk Lamps: These are used on desks in office spaces. They help provide a brighter light and a closer light on the desk where the work is of consideration.

5 .Task Lights: These are used in workspaces where the work requires a higher level of concentration. These are installed over desks and they replace High Pressure Sodium(HPS), High Intensity Discharge(HID), incandescent lights, CFL and luminaries.

6. Suspended lights: These lights are generally hung from the wall using wire. These provide ample amount of light in a space with high ceilings.

7 .Natural Light: This is the most important phenomenon when working on lighting solution within an office space. Make sure that there is a way to provide a higher amount of natural light within the room as it keeps the employees productive, and keeps the space fresh. It also helps in saving energy during the day.
